Tips for Newcomers in Rocky Ridge
If you're attending an NA meeting in Rocky Ridge, Ohio for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- Focus on similarities, not differences, when listening to others share.
- Ask for a newcomer packet—most meetings have literature specifically for first-timers.
- You don't need to share. Listening is perfectly fine at your first meeting.
- Recovery is not a competition—your journey is uniquely yours.
- Arrive a few minutes early to introduce yourself and get comfortable.
- If one meeting doesn't feel right, try a different group or format.

What program of recovery is followed at Rocky Ridge, Ohio meetings?
The Twelve Steps are a set of guiding principles for recovery. Members at meetings in Rocky Ridge, Ohio work them with a sponsor to address the physical, mental, and spiritual aspects of addiction. The steps form the core of the NA program.
How often should I attend NA meetings in Rocky Ridge, Ohio?
As often as you can, especially at first. A common suggestion in the Rocky Ridge, Ohio fellowship is 90 meetings in 90 days. Frequent attendance across the Ottawa area surrounds you with support during early recovery.
Can I attend NA in Rocky Ridge, Ohio if I am on medication-assisted treatment?
You are welcome. Meetings in Rocky Ridge, Ohio do not turn anyone away, and decisions about prescribed medication are between you and your doctor. The fellowship across the Ottawa area focuses on offering support, not judging your medical care.
Is NA in Rocky Ridge, Ohio only for people who use "hard" drugs?
Not at all. The fellowship in Rocky Ridge, Ohio and the wider Ottawa area welcomes anyone struggling with any drug, including alcohol and prescription medication. NA focuses on the disease of addiction itself rather than a specific substance.
What is an NA sponsor, and how does sponsorship work in Rocky Ridge, Ohio?
Sponsorship pairs you with a more experienced member who has worked the steps. At meetings around Rocky Ridge, Ohio and the Ottawa area, you can find a sponsor by listening to who shares and asking someone whose recovery you respect.
